Sachin Seth’s Terra Blog

article placeholder

Obama chooses Biden as VP

Barack Obama has confirmed, on his official website and through text message, that he has chosen Delaware Senator Joe Biden as his running mate for the 2008 presidential election.
article placeholder

Obama makes VP decision

He's done it! After several weeks of waiting, Barack Obama has finally decided on a running mate for his 2008 presidential campaign. But WE still don't know who he's chosen.
article placeholder

Americans detained in Beijing

Five Americans were detained in Beijing on August 19th, after displaying an LED banner with the words "Free Tibet" spelled out in both English and Chinese.
article placeholder

The world’s double standard

The situation surrounding Sudan's president Omar al-Bashir should be referred to as our world's double standard. While G8 nations hunt ruthless autocrats in Europe and Asia, war-torn nations of our world's forgotten continent are treated like unwanted pests.